The cost of living difference between Parkman, OH and Stratton, OH is dramatic. Stratton is 44.5% cheaper than Parkman,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Parkman has a cost index of 81 while Stratton sits at 56,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.

When it comes to buying, median home values in Parkman are $108,600 compared to $39,700 in Stratton, a 174% gap.

Median household income in Parkman is $65,469 compared to $36,607 in Stratton (+78.8%). While Parkman is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income.
